Caroline Duval is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Epidemiology and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Caroline Duval has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 2.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 8 papers in Epidemiology and 5 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Caroline Duval’s work include Peroxisome Proliferator-Activated Receptors (9 papers),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ers) and Adipokines, Inflammation, and Metabolic Diseases (4 papers). Caroline Duval is often cited by papers focused on Peroxisome Proliferator-Activated Receptors (9 papers),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(5 papers) and Adipokines, Inflammation, and Metabolic Diseases (4 papers). Caroline Duval collaborates with scholars based in France, Netherlands and United States. Caroline Duval's co-authors include Michael Müller, Bart Staels, Sander Kersten, Jean‐Charles Fruchart, Rinke Stienstra, Shohreh Keshtkar, Inès Pineda‐Torra, Giulia Chinetti, Thierry Claudel and V. P. Kosykh and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Hepatology and Diabetes.
